Tyrion Davis-Price is an American football running back for the San Francisco 49ers of the National Football League (NFL). He played college football at LSU. Davis-Price rushed 64 times for 295 yards and six touchdowns during his true freshman season as LSU won the 2020 College Football Playoff National Championship.

Davis-Price was selected in the third round of the 2022 NFL Draft with the 93rd overall pick by the San Francisco 49ers. He made his NFL debut in Week 2 against the Seattle Seahawks and had 14 carries for 33 yards in the 27–7 victory.

Where did Tyrion Davis-Price go to high school?

Davis-Price grew up in Baton Rouge, Louisiana, and attended Southern University Laboratory School. As a senior, he rushed for over 2,500 yards and scored 29 touchdowns. Davis-Price committed to playing college football at LSU.

He was the Tigers’ leading rusher with 446 yards and three touchdowns on 104 carries in 2020. As a junior, Davis-Price rushed 211 times for 1,003 yards and six touchdowns. Against 20th-ranked Florida, he rushed for a school-record 287 yards in a 49–42 win.
